Using either phone or TMC receiver

Is there any way of switching into phone use for TMC on a 910 when the TMC receiver is not playing ball (75% of the time) without physically disconnecting the TMC receiver from the TomTom

No this isn't possible but it is a very good idea for those people that have the RDS-TMC and Traffic subscription, it would allow the GPRS cost to be reduced when the RDS were available.
Last time I suggested this I got shot down by people saying it shouldn't be necessary as the RDS should work - hope you have a tin hat on! - Good idea though if thought through fully - Mike

Another advantage to being able to switch RDS traffic to GPRS/3G traffic is when your journey is long across country. RDS only does resgional coverage (fairly large regions) and so Leeds to London for example, wouldn't show all traffic on the entire route.
